Affiliate Marketing Basics
Affiliate marketing is about sharing a product or service and earning a reward if someone buys through your link.
Companies give you a special link.
You pick products you trust, talk about them, and share your link.
Why Go High-Ticket?
But high-ticket affiliate marketing is about selling things with higher price tags—think $500, $1,000, or more.
Instead of many small wins, you focus on fewer, bigger wins.
People are happy to pay more for something that changes things.

How to Find High-Ticket Affiliate Programs
Think about online courses, software, or memberships you’ve used.
Check the company’s website for an affiliate info page.
Look for programs that pay out $100 or more per sale.
